首页
学习
活动
专区
圈层
工具
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

js文件怎么播放

在JavaScript中播放音频或视频文件,通常会使用HTML5的<audio><video>元素,并通过JavaScript来控制这些元素的播放。以下是一些基础概念、优势、类型、应用场景以及如何解决问题的详细解答:

基础概念

  1. HTML5 Audio/Video元素:HTML5提供了<audio><video>标签,用于在网页中嵌入音频和视频内容。
  2. JavaScript控制:通过JavaScript,你可以控制音频和视频的播放、暂停、音量调整、播放进度等。

优势

  • 跨平台兼容性:HTML5 Audio/Video元素在现代浏览器中广泛支持。
  • 丰富的API:提供了丰富的JavaScript API,可以实现复杂的播放控制。
  • 无需插件:相比Flash等旧技术,HTML5 Audio/Video无需额外插件。

类型

  • 音频文件:常见的音频格式包括MP3、WAV、OGG等。
  • 视频文件:常见的视频格式包括MP4、WebM、OGG等。

应用场景

  • 音乐播放器:在网页中嵌入音乐播放功能。
  • 视频网站:如YouTube、Bilibili等,使用视频播放功能。
  • 在线教育:在网页中嵌入教学视频。

如何播放音频文件

以下是一个简单的示例,展示如何使用JavaScript播放音频文件:

代码语言:txt
复制
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Audio Player</title>
</head>
<body>
    <audio id="myAudio" src="path/to/your/audio/file.mp3"></audio>
    <button onclick="playAudio()">Play</button>
    <button onclick="pauseAudio()">Pause</button>

    <script>
        const audio = document.getElementById('myAudio');

        function playAudio() {
            audio.play();
        }

        function pauseAudio() {
            audio.pause();
        }
    </script>
</body>
</html>

如何播放视频文件

以下是一个简单的示例,展示如何使用JavaScript播放视频文件:

代码语言:txt
复制
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<meta name="viewport" content="width=device-width, initial-scale=1.0">
    <title>Video Player</title>
</head>
<body>
    <video id="myVideo" width="640" height="360" controls>
        <source src="path/to/your/video/file.mp4" type="video/mp4">
        Your browser does not support the video tag.
    </video>
    <button onclick="playVideo()">Play</button>
    <button onclick="pauseVideo()">Pause</button>

    <script>
        const video = document.getElementById('myVideo');

        function playVideo() {
            video.play();
        }

        function pauseVideo() {
            video.pause();
        }
    </script>
</body>
</html>

常见问题及解决方法

  1. 文件格式不支持:确保音频或视频文件格式被浏览器支持。常见的支持格式包括MP3、WAV、OGG(音频)和MP4、WebM、OGG(视频)。
  2. 路径错误:确保音频或视频文件的路径正确,可以使用绝对路径或相对路径。
  3. 浏览器兼容性:不同浏览器对音频和视频格式的支持可能有所不同,确保在目标浏览器中测试。

通过以上方法,你可以在网页中使用JavaScript播放音频和视频文件。如果遇到具体问题,请提供详细信息以便进一步解答。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

12分39秒

77.JS调用Android播放视频.avi

2分18秒

文件名全部乱码了怎么恢复?乱码文件名怎么恢复正常

1分5秒

文件夹变成文件怎么打开?文件夹恢复软件

2分43秒

文件被误删除了怎么恢复?

6分27秒

怎么用命令行来存文件

380
1分3秒

右键菜单加密文件夹中所有JS文件

1分39秒

文件夹怎么变成exe了(文件夹变成exe文件如何处理)

1分7秒

删除过的文件怎么恢复?快速恢复删除过的文件小技巧

5分33秒

Java零基础-006-怎么打开PDF文件

53秒

无法访问的盘怎么找回里面的文件?

1分7秒

文件或目录损坏且无法读取怎么办?

52秒

文件夹变白怎么办?文件夹变白的解决方法

领券